DESCRIPTION:

Duties: Analyze, design, develop, debug, test, document, deploy and provide production support applications. Work with product owner and Cyber security operations on refining business requirements and acceptance criteria. Implement business workflow requirements from Cyber Operations team and Business Analysts. Process Commander platform as part of a distributed agile team. Implement test- driven development, Continuous Deployment and Continuous Integration practices and adhere to JPMC software development process. Assist team in supporting the application in Test and Production environments. Identify opportunities for process and tool improvements; drive them from concept to design to implementation. Interact with business and cross block teams, identifying application impacts, interface design and technical specification design documentation. Project scoping, release management, build planning, technical documentation and status reporting. Ensure all quality standards are followed for the deliverables through code metrics checks, code reviews, unit and regression testing. Support quality assurance, performance and business user acceptance testing phases. Drive Tech Refresh initiatives to revamp the underlying technology and application infrastructure to make it compliant with enterprise-wide controls and policies. Work on application infrastructure related activities.

QUALIFICATIONS:

Minimum education and experience required: Bachelor's degree in Electronic Engineering, Computer Science, Computer Engineering, or related field of study plus 5 years of experience in the job offered or as Security Engineer, IT Consultant, Technical Consultant, Software Engineer, or related occupation.

Skills Required: This position requires five (5) years of experience with the following: Analyzing, designing, developing, debugging, testing, documenting, and deploying Business Process Management and Case Management Workflows using Java, J2EE, and Pega Rules Process Commander. This position requires any amount of experience with the following: Managing and supporting Kubernetes platform by orchestrating Docker images, ensuring deployment, scalability, and maintenance of containerized applications; Developing integrated communication between systems through Microservices environment that deploys as a REST API; Building applications that utilize JSON and XML formatted data files and service payloads for data transfer; Developing code and websites using Python, Javascript, CSS, HTML, and Tomcat through Intellij and VSCode Integrated Development Environments; Performing data manipulation, data structuring, data design flow and query optimization using SQL and Python; Developing SQL scripts, running and managing them in database clients such as Oracle, MySQL, or PostgreSQL; Implementing test- driven development, Continuous Deployment and Continuous Integration practices and adhering to software development process, using JET, Jenkins, GitHub, and Bitbucket; Identifying opportunities for automation and implementing them using CA workload automation and Autosys jobs; Creating and Managing infrastructure network load balancing using AppViewX; Creating and refreshing infrastructure authentication and certificates by implementing SSL certificates and Entrust certificates; Establishing SSO and Active Directory mechanisms; Ensuring quality standards are followed for deliverables through code metrics checks, code reviews, and unit and regression testing; Automating the testing of web applications using Selenium tooling; Conducting code quality scans using SonarQube; Designing and building telemetry and usage tracking solutions for BI tools in Grafana to improve tool governance and monitoring; Interpreting log messages, metrics, and security events in Splunk; Developing secure and resilient applications with Application Resiliency, Software Architecture, System Design, and Application Security; Developing secure and safe applications with Application Security, Application Risk Assessment, and Vulnerability Remediation; Delivering business workflow requirements with Agile tools utilizing Confluence and JIRA; Enhancing platform security, under UNIX and Linux operating systems using BOX KEON operating system security management tool.
